LDO (Linear Motion Drive) is recognized in the 3D printing community for its high-quality components and products that enhance the performance of various machines, particularly in the realm of linear motion systems. They specialize in producing precision-engineered parts, such as stepper motors, linear rails, and other motion components, which are essential for improving the accuracy and reliability of 3D printers and CNC machines.
LDO has built a strong reputation for its commitment to quality and innovation, often being favored by makers and professionals who prioritize performance and reliability. Additionally, the company's focus on customer support and resources for users, including detailed documentation and tutorials, makes them a trusted choice for those looking to enhance their 3D printing setups or build custom machines. Overall, LDO stands out as a provider of high-performance components that cater to the evolving needs of the 3D printing and CNC communities.

BoxTurtle is a cutting-edge, open-source AMS-style automatic filament changer designed for Klipper-powered 3D printers. Tested with VORON Design printers and other Klipper-configured machines, it simplifies multi-material and multi-color printing, providing a seamless filament swapping experience in an accessible AMS-like system.
